CoSiNet is a single-object tracking algorithm proposed by Mr. Wenjun Zhou, which is an improved method based on our previous work, SiamDUL.
The code was implemented by Dr. Zhou (zhouwenjun@swpu.edu.cn) and Ms. Liu from the Image Processing and Parallel Computing Laboratory, School of Computer Science, Southwest Petroleum University.

Implementation of "Dual-Branch Collaborative Siamese Network for Visual Tracking" on Pytorch.
This code has been tested on Ubuntu 22.04, Python 3.8, Pytorch 1.10.0, CUDA 11.3. Please install related libraries before running this code:
pip install -r requirements.txt
